IGT_TEST_DESCRIPTION("Simulates SNA behaviour using negative self-relocations"
		     " for STATE_BASE_ADDRESS command packets.");

#define USE_LUT (1 << 12)
#define BIAS (256*1024)

/* Simulates SNA behaviour using negative self-relocations for
 * STATE_BASE_ADDRESS command packets. If they wrap around (to values greater
 * than the total size of the GTT), the GPU will hang.
 * See https://bugs.freedesktop.org/show_bug.cgi?id=78533
 */
static void negative_reloc(int fd, unsigned engine, unsigned flags)
{
	struct drm_i915_gem_execbuffer2 execbuf;
	struct drm_i915_gem_exec_object2 obj;
	struct drm_i915_gem_relocation_entry reloc[1000];
	uint64_t gtt_max = gem_aperture_size(fd);
	uint32_t bbe = MI_BATCH_BUFFER_END;
	uint64_t *offsets;
	int i;

	gem_require_ring(fd, engine);
	igt_require(intel_gen(intel_get_drm_devid(fd)) >= 7);

	memset(&obj, 0, sizeof(obj));
	obj.handle = gem_create(fd, 8192);
	gem_write(fd, obj.handle, 0, &bbe, sizeof(bbe));

	memset(&execbuf, 0, sizeof(execbuf));
	execbuf.buffers_ptr = (uintptr_t)&obj;
	execbuf.buffer_count = 1;
	execbuf.flags = engine | (flags & USE_LUT);
	igt_require(__gem_execbuf(fd, &execbuf) == 0);

	igt_info("Found offset %lld for 4k batch\n", (long long)obj.offset);
	/*
	 * Ideally we'd like to be able to control where the kernel is going to
	 * place the buffer. We don't SKIP here because it causes the test
	 * to "randomly" flip-flop between the SKIP and PASS states.
	 */
	if (obj.offset < BIAS) {
		igt_info("Offset is below BIAS, not testing anything\n");
		return;
	}

	memset(reloc, 0, sizeof(reloc));
	for (i = 0; i < ARRAY_SIZE(reloc); i++) {
		reloc[i].offset = 8 + 8*i;
		reloc[i].delta = -BIAS*i/1024;
		reloc[i].presumed_offset = -1;
		reloc[i].target_handle = flags & USE_LUT ? 0 : obj.handle;
		reloc[i].read_domains = I915_GEM_DOMAIN_COMMAND;
	}
	obj.relocation_count = i;
	obj.relocs_ptr = (uintptr_t)reloc;
	gem_execbuf(fd, &execbuf);

	igt_info("Batch is now at offset %#llx, max GTT %#llx\n",
		 (long long)obj.offset, (long long)gtt_max);

	offsets = gem_mmap__cpu(fd, obj.handle, 0, 8192, PROT_READ);
	gem_set_domain(fd, obj.handle, I915_GEM_DOMAIN_CPU, 0);
	gem_close(fd, obj.handle);

	for (i = 0; i < ARRAY_SIZE(reloc); i++)
		igt_assert_f(offsets[1 + i] < gtt_max,
			     "Offset[%d]=%#llx, expected less than %#llx\n",
			     i, (long long)offsets[i+i], (long long)gtt_max);
	munmap(offsets, 8192);
}
